You can display vertical and horizontal grid lines, a 3:2 print area
guide, or both on the LCD monitor while shooting to help check the
position of your subject.

Setting the Display Overlays

Available Shooting Modes

p. 201

Off

Grid Lines Displays grid lines to divide the screen into 9 parts. Helps

confirm the vertical and horizontal positioning of the subject.

3:2 Guide

Helps confirm the print area for L-size or postcard size in 3:2

aspect ratio*. Areas outside the printable area are grayed out.

* Images are still recorded at the standard aspect ratio of 4:3.

Both

Displays both the grid lines and the 3:2 guide simultaneously.
